THE BAYLOR MASSACRE WAR MEMORIAL MARKER
HERE AS THEY SLEPT AT DAWN ON SEPT 28, 1778 COL. BAYLOR AND 116 VIRGINIA DRAGOONS WERE ATTACKED BY THE BRITISH UNDER GENERAL "NO FLINT" GREY. MAJOR CLOUGH, SURGEON GEORGE EVANS, WITH FIFTY OTHER COLONIAL TROOPERS WERE KILLED.
